    Trump’s ‘Golden Dome’ Missile Defense Project Estimated at $1.2 Trillion

    The proposed missile defense system known as the ‘Golden Dome,’ championed by former President Donald Trump, is now projected to cost approximately $1.2 trillion. This figure is nearly seven times higher than the initial estimate provided during the project’s announcement. The substantial increase in cost raises concerns about the feasibility and budgetary impact of the defense initiative.

    In a significant development, the independent budget office’s assessment highlights that despite the enormous expenditure, the system may still fall short of fully preventing an all-out missile attack. This revelation underscores the challenges involved in developing comprehensive missile defense technologies capable of countering advanced threats. The high cost and potential limitations have sparked debate among policymakers and defense experts regarding the project’s strategic value.

    Meanwhile, the ‘Golden Dome’ project reflects ongoing efforts to enhance national security through advanced missile interception capabilities. However, the ballooning price tag and questions about effectiveness could influence future defense spending decisions. As missile threats evolve globally, balancing cost, capability, and strategic necessity remains a critical issue for defense planners and government officials.
